    Jenny H.

    Since I've heard of this place it was exciting to see this location open need and had wanted to try. We came on a Friday afternoon for their lunch. Upon entry you see neon light disco-ish K-bbq tables. You let the hostess know how many and they usher you to the table. FYI. Everyone at the same table must order the same deal (BBQ or hotpot only or both). Once seated, the waiter came to take order for drinks & hot pot broth and gave instructions for ordering. There's a small buffet bar in the back with some fried items, banchan (side dishes like kimchi), fruits, all the sauces & ice cream for dessert. We fill a plate of buffet bar goodies and wait for meat & veggies to arrive. Then the cooking & eating begins... They have à la carte items if you don't want to cook but this is definitely a cook you own food place. Overall the raw food selections were ample, the marinate, sauces & broth outstanding, and could use a little better selection of dessert. The services could be more attentive but overall great place great prices esp. lunch. Will come back next time around the area.

    Anna D.

    Super excited to see this KPOT location open up in Middletown! I actually have not been to locations in NYC to compare but this location was very spacious and accommodating - it wasn't too crowded at all. We waited just under 5 min for our party of 6 (5+baby) to be seated when our estimated wait time was about 25 min, on a Saturday evening around 6. You see a virtual waitlist on your phone so you can go shopping in the meantime! They brought us a booster seat for baby and our server Natalie was very sweet and earnest, and was happy to describe the process and specials. You end up ordering everything on an iPad except drinks. The food comes so fast that we had to ask someone and wait for our grill to be prepared and warm up because all our food was just there already. We did korean bbq only for $38 on a weekend, and while the food comes fast, the grill itself is pretty small. They leave a little too much space for the hotpot burners and the plates, so we had to wait a long time for stuff to cook for 5 people. They have a sauce station along with some already prepared foods (coconut shrimp, french fries, wings, chicken nuggets, kimchi, fruit, dessert) to snack on while you wait. The kimchi was really good and the meat selection was a long list too! Pleased with the experience overall and will likely be back!!

    For a restaurant named after Korean BBQ, I'm slightly ashamed to admit I've never tried their…read moremeats. That said, this restaurant is one of few decent Korean spots outside of Fort Lee and Palisades Park. As such, it's become a return spot for our family members who live fairly local. As soon as you sit down, the default beverage offered is warm barley tea (which is much appreciated during those colder winter visits). The banchan, or side dishes, are few but a little more robust here than other Korean restaurants. During my last visit, we were given plates of standard kimchi, sprouts, and seasoned broccoli. I was also surprised to find pumpkin-egg salad, soy marinated lotus root, and soy-marinated ribeye pieces. The offerings change a little from visit to visit, but they're always decent to downright delicious. While I've not been wowed by anything from the menu, I've found most of the meals to be predictable. Hot stone bibimbap is my regular order, and I love the different proteins they offer here for mixed rice dishes. For those curious about the barbecue but unwilling to pay the high sticker price for a full entree, you can try the galbi, bulgogi, and spicy pork atop a bibimbap. During my last visit, I was delighted by the salmon hot stone bibimbap, which came with a great teriyaki marinade. My regular complaint with Seoul Galbi's bibimbap is that the hot stone has never gotten hot enough for my rice to char and crisp (which is arguably the best part of ordering it on a hot stone. Otherwise, why else would one pay the elevated prices?). When it comes to decor and ambiance, the restaurant is fairly no frills. As far as service goes, the waitresses have always been quick - quick to order, quick to serve, and quick to refill glasses (or, when asked, the side dishes). I also appreciate how slow they are to deliver the check, allowing conversations to linger. When my family and I came with a cake for a family member, the auntie serving our table not only came by with extra plates and silverware, she clapped and sang the 'Happy Birthday' song as boisterously as we.
